Baggage Information

Air Canada’s baggage allowance varies depending on your fare class and destination. It’s crucial to check the specific baggage rules for your flight before you travel. You can find detailed information on the Air Canada website: [https://www.aircanada.com/ca/en/aco/home/plan/baggage.html](https://www.aircanada.com/ca/en/aco/home/plan/baggage.html). Generally, most economy fares include one carry-on bag and one personal item. Checked baggage fees apply for most economy fares.
